53207001 has 12 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 76979760. Its totient is φ = 35413560.
The previous prime is 53206969. The next prime is 53207003. The reversal of 53207001 is 10070235.
It is not a de Polignac number, because 53207001 - 25 = 53206969 is a prime.
It is not an unprimeable number, because it can be changed into a prime (53207003) by changing a digit.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 11 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 1446 + ... + 10416.
It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(6414980).
Almost surely, 253207001 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
53207001 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(23772759).
53207001 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
53207001 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 9636 (or 9633 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 210, while the sum is 18.
The square root of 53207001 is about 7294.3129217220. The cubic root of 53207001 is about 376.1169683811.
Adding to 53207001 its reverse (10070235), we get a palindrome (63277236).
It can be divided in two parts, 5320 and 7001, that added together give a palindrome (12321).
The spelling of 53207001 in words is "fifty-three million, two hundred seven thousand, one".
